Bishop’s College School – Sports Centre
Description
A whole-building energy efficiency project designed to cut energy use and GHG emissions while renewing aging assets and improving air quality and occupant comfort.
Several energy efficiency measures were implemented: converting the heating network from high to low temperature, replacing atmospheric boilers with condensing boilers, adding a thermal wheel to the fresh air unit, and swapping aging R22 ventilation units for new equipment with thermal wheels and modulating compressors.
Scope of work
- Fresh air volume adjustments
- Heating network converted from high to low temperature
- Building control optimization and upgrades
- Domestic hot water production optimization
- Heating water production optimization
- Exhaust air heat recovery
